- Генерация RSA-ключа Windows — как создать и использовать ключ RSA
- Как генерировать RSA-ключ в Windows: все, что вам нужно знать
- Разъяснение основных понятий и преимущества генерации RSA-ключей
- Шаг за шагом: Как сгенерировать RSA-ключ в Windows
- Подробная инструкция по созданию собственного RSA-ключа на операционной системе Windows
- Запуск генерации: Программы и инструменты для генерации RSA-ключа
- Ознакомьтесь с популярными программами и инструментами, которые помогут вам создать RSA-ключ в Windows
- Расшифровка RSA-ключа: Понимание компонентов и строение ключа
- Подробное объяснение каждого компонента RSA-ключа и его роли в обеспечении безопасности данных
Генерация RSA-ключа Windows — как создать и использовать ключ RSA
Генерирование RSA-ключей является важным аспектом обеспечения безопасности при работе с криптографическими системами. Особенно, если вы работаете с операционной системой Windows, знание процесса создания RSA-ключей может быть весьма полезным.
В этой статье мы рассмотрим процесс генерации RSA-ключей в операционной системе Windows, чтобы помочь вам защитить свои данные и обеспечить защищенное взаимодействие в сети.
Мы рассмотрим шаги, которые вам нужно предпринять, чтобы сгенерировать RSA-ключи, а также обсудим, как использовать эти ключи для шифрования и расшифрования данных.
Также мы рассмотрим некоторые основные принципы и концепции RSA-шифрования, чтобы вы смогли лучше понять, как работает этот метод шифрования.
Далее в статье мы рассмотрим различные инструменты и программы, которые вы можете использовать для генерации RSA-ключей в операционной системе Windows.
Наконец, мы обсудим некоторые практические рекомендации и меры предосторожности, которые следует принять при работе с RSA-ключами в Windows.
Готовы начать? Давайте разберемся с процессом генерации RSA-ключей в операционной системе Windows и узнаем, как они могут быть полезными для вас и ваших данных.
Как генерировать RSA-ключ в Windows: все, что вам нужно знать
Что такое RSA-ключ?
RSA – асимметричный алгоритм шифрования, который использует открытый и закрытый ключи для защиты данных. Открытый ключ используется для шифрования информации, а закрытый ключ – для ее расшифровки. RSA-ключ состоит из двух чисел: модуля и показателя степени.
Способы генерации RSA-ключей в Windows
1. Использование командной строки: в Windows можно генерировать RSA-ключи с помощью команды «openssl». Для этого необходимо установить OpenSSL и запустить командную строку. После ввода правильных параметров, система сгенерирует открытый и закрытый ключи, которые будут сохранены в файле.
2. С помощью программного обеспечения: существуют специальные программы, которые помогают генерировать RSA-ключи в Windows. Например, Putty Key Generator или OpenSSH. Эти программы предоставляют удобный графический интерфейс для генерации и управления ключами.
3. Через графический интерфейс Windows: некоторые версии Windows имеют встроенные инструменты для генерации RSA-ключей. Например, MMC (Management Console) позволяет генерировать и экспортировать сертификаты с закрытым ключом RSA.
Зачем нужен RSA-ключ в Windows?
Генерация RSA-ключей в Windows позволяет обеспечить безопасность передачи данных в сети. RSA-алгоритм широко используется в различных криптографических протоколах, таких как SSL/TLS, SSH и PGP. Использование RSA-ключей обеспечивает конфиденциальность, целостность и аутентификацию информации при ее передаче.
Зная, как генерировать RSA-ключи в Windows, вы сможете создавать защищенные соединения, подписывать и проверять цифровые подписи, а также защищать свои данные от несанкционированного доступа.
Разъяснение основных понятий и преимущества генерации RSA-ключей
В процессе генерации RSA-ключей используется два простых простых числа, которые являются основой для создания ключевой пары. Публичный ключ используется для шифрования данных, а приватный ключ — для их расшифровки. При этом невозможно по публичному ключу вычислить приватный ключ, что обеспечивает высокий уровень безопасности и защиты информации.
Одним из основных преимуществ генерации RSA-ключей является их криптографическая стойкость. RSA-алгоритм обладает высокой устойчивостью к взлому и перебору ключей, что делает его одним из наиболее надежных методов шифрования. Благодаря сложности математических вычислений, затруднен возможный подбор ключа злоумышленниками.
Еще одним преимуществом генерации RSA-ключей является возможность обеспечить аутентификацию. При использовании публичного и приватного ключей можно проверить подлинность отправителя и обеспечить целостность данных. Это позволяет убедиться, что информация не была изменена и достигла получателя в том виде, в котором была отправлена.
В целом, генерация RSA-ключей является важным инструментом для обеспечения безопасности данных и защиты информации от несанкционированного доступа. Правильное использование и хранение ключей позволяют создать надежную систему шифрования, которая обеспечивает конфиденциальность и целостность данных.
Шаг за шагом: Как сгенерировать RSA-ключ в Windows
Шаг 1: Откройте Командную строку
Для начала нажмите клавишу «Windows» на клавиатуре, чтобы открыть меню «Пуск». В поисковой строке введите «cmd» и нажмите клавишу «Enter». Это откроет Командную строку, где вы сможете вводить команды для выполнения задач.
Шаг 2: Введите команду для генерации RSA-ключа
В Командной строке введите следующую команду:
openssl genrsa -out private.key 2048
Эта команда сгенерирует 2048-битный RSA-ключ и сохранит его в файле с именем «private.key». Вы можете выбрать любое другое имя файла, если хотите.
Шаг 3: Защитите свой RSA-ключ паролем
Для дополнительной безопасности рекомендуется защитить свой RSA-ключ паролем. Чтобы добавить пароль к ключу, введите следующую команду:
openssl rsa -in private.key -des3 -out private_encrypted.key
Эта команда добавит пароль к RSA-ключу и сохранит его в новом зашифрованном файле с именем «private_encrypted.key». При попытке использовать этот ключ вам будет необходимо ввести пароль для его расшифровки.
Теперь у вас есть сгенерированный RSA-ключ, который можно использовать для шифрования и расшифрования данных. Не забудьте сохранить его в безопасном месте и хранить пароль в секрете для обеспечения максимальной безопасности.
Подробная инструкция по созданию собственного RSA-ключа на операционной системе Windows
Для начала, давайте определимся с основными понятиями. RSA — это криптографический алгоритм, который используется для шифрования и подписи данных. RSA-ключ состоит из публичной и приватной части. Публичный ключ используется для шифрования данных, а приватный ключ — для расшифровки и создания цифровой подписи. Генерация собственного RSA-ключа позволяет нам иметь полный контроль над безопасностью наших данных.
Шаг 1: Установка и настройка OpenSSL
Первым шагом в создании собственного RSA-ключа на операционной системе Windows является установка и настройка OpenSSL — свободного программного обеспечения для шифрования и создания сертификатов. Для этого необходимо скачать дистрибутив OpenSSL с официального сайта и выполнить установку с помощью стандартного мастера установки.
- Скачайте последнюю версию OpenSSL с официального сайта по ссылке https://www.openssl.org
- Запустите установочный файл и следуйте инструкциям мастера установки
- После успешной установки OpenSSL добавьте путь к исполняемому файлу в переменные среды системы
Шаг 2: Генерация приватного ключа
После установки и настройки OpenSSL мы можем приступить к созданию собственного RSA-ключа. Для этого откройте командную строку Windows и введите следующую команду:
openssl genrsa -out private.key 2048
В этой команде мы используем утилиту genrsa для генерации приватного ключа. Флаг -out указывает путь и имя файла для сохранения ключа, а 2048 — размер ключа в битах. После выполнения команды будет создан файл private.key, который и будет содержать сгенерированный приватный ключ.
Теперь у вас есть собственный RSA-ключ, который можете использовать для шифрования и подписи данных. Не забудьте хранить приватный ключ в безопасности и не передавать его третьим лицам. Удачи в работе с безопасностью на операционной системе Windows!
Запуск генерации: Программы и инструменты для генерации RSA-ключа
Для успешной генерации RSA-ключа необходимо использовать специальные программы и инструменты. Одной из самых популярных программ для генерации RSA-ключей является OpenSSL. OpenSSL — это мощный набор криптографических инструментов и библиотек, который широко используется для обеспечения безопасности информации.
Для генерации RSA-ключа с использованием OpenSSL необходимо выполнить несколько простых команд в командной строке. Сначала необходимо установить OpenSSL на свой компьютер и настроить его. Затем можно приступить к генерации ключа. Для этого нужно запустить команду, указав параметры генерации, такие как длина ключа и опциональные конфигурационные файлы. После выполнения команды, OpenSSL сгенерирует случайные простые числа и создаст пару ключей — публичный и приватный.
Помимо OpenSSL существует множество других программ и инструментов для генерации RSA-ключей. Например, PuTTY Key Generator, который является частью популярного клиента SSH PuTTY, позволяет генерировать RSA-ключи с различной длиной и сохранять их в нужном формате для дальнейшего использования. Еще одной популярной программой является GnuPG, который представляет собой набор криптографических инструментов с открытым исходным кодом и позволяет генерировать и управлять RSA-ключами.
Независимо от программы или инструмента, который вы выберете для генерации RSA-ключа, важно следовать указаниям и рекомендациям разработчиков по безопасности. Необходимо выбрать достаточно длинный ключ, чтобы обеспечить высокую степень безопасности вашей системы. Кроме того, регулярно обновляйте свои ключи и храните их в безопасном месте. Генерация и использование надежного RSA-ключа является ключевым шагом для обеспечения безопасности информации.
Ознакомьтесь с популярными программами и инструментами, которые помогут вам создать RSA-ключ в Windows
Одним из таких инструментов является PuTTYgen. PuTTYgen — это генератор ключей, который поставляется вместе с популярным клиентом SSH-клиентом PuTTY. Этот инструмент позволяет создавать RSA-ключи различной длины, включая 1024 бита, 2048 бита, 4096 бит и т.д. Вы также можете создать ключ с парольной фразой для дополнительной защиты.
Еще одной популярной программой для создания RSA-ключей в Windows является OpenSSL. OpenSSL — это набор криптографических инструментов и библиотек, которые широко используются в мире информационной безопасности. Он поддерживает различные алгоритмы шифрования, включая RSA. Для создания RSA-ключа с помощью OpenSSL вы можете использовать команду «openssl genrsa». Этот инструмент также позволяет создавать ключи различной длины и добавлять парольную фразу.
- Подводя итог: создание RSA-ключей в Windows — это важный шаг для обеспечения безопасности информации. PuTTYgen и OpenSSL — два популярных инструмента для создания RSA-ключей, которые предлагают разные опции и подходы. Вы можете выбрать тот, который лучше всего соответствует вашим потребностям и требованиям безопасности. Помните, что безопасность данных должна быть на высшем уровне, поэтому выбор правильного инструмента для создания RSA-ключа — это один из важных аспектов.
Расшифровка RSA-ключа: Понимание компонентов и строение ключа
RSA-ключ состоит из двух основных компонентов: публичного ключа и приватного ключа. Публичный ключ используется для шифрования данных, а приватный ключ используется для расшифровки зашифрованных данных. Комбинация обоих ключей обеспечивает безопасность обмена информацией.
Когда генерируется RSA-ключ, необходимо учесть несколько факторов. Первый фактор — выбор двух больших простых чисел, обычно называемых p и q. Они являются основой для генерации ключей. Чем больше эти числа, тем более безопасным будет ключ.
После выбора p и q генерируется публичный и приватный ключи. Публичный ключ состоит из двух компонентов: модуля n и показателя степени e. Модуль n — это произведение p и q, а показатель степени e выбирается таким образом, чтобы обеспечить обратимость операции шифрования.
Приватный ключ состоит из двух компонентов: модуля n и показателя степени d. Модуль n является тем же самым, что и у публичного ключа, а показатель степени d вычисляется с использованием функции Эйлера и подобран таким образом, чтобы обеспечить обратимость операции расшифровки.
Понимание компонентов и структуры RSA-ключа поможет повысить уровень безопасности при использовании алгоритма шифрования RSA. Генерация ключей должна выполняться с помощью специальных программ или библиотек, чтобы обеспечить корректность и безопасность процесса.
Подробное объяснение каждого компонента RSA-ключа и его роли в обеспечении безопасности данных
Открытый ключ: Открытый ключ представляет собой числовое значение, которое может быть доступно всем. Он используется для шифрования данных. В простом понимании, вы можете рассматривать открытый ключ как ярлык, который вы можете раздать каждому, кто хочет передать вам зашифрованное сообщение. Открытый ключ также используется для проверки электронной подписи полученных данных.
Закрытый ключ: Закрытый ключ, наоборот, является секретной информацией и должен храниться в надежном месте. Он используется для расшифровки данных, зашифрованных с помощью открытого ключа. Закрытый ключ представляет собой приватную информацию, обладая которой, вы можете расшифровывать сообщения, полученные другими людьми с использованием вашего открытого ключа.
Роль в обеспечении безопасности данных: RSA-ключи обеспечивают безопасность данных путем создания необратимой математической связи между открытым и закрытым ключами. Когда отправитель зашифровывает данные с помощью открытого ключа, только соответствующий закрытый ключ может их расшифровать. Это основополагающий принцип асимметричного шифрования RSA, который делает его надежным методом безопасной передачи данных.
Использование RSA-ключей имеет длительную историю в области криптографии и является одним из наиболее распространенных методов шифрования в современном мире. Благодаря своей сложной математической структуре и особенностям работы с открытыми и закрытыми ключами, RSA-ключи играют важную роль в обеспечении безопасности данных и конфиденциальности персональной информации.